2. Handbook of Social Theory by George Ritzer and Barry Smart
This book is an indispensable resource for anyone interested in the roots, current debates and future
development of social theory. It draws together a team of outstanding international scholars, and
presents an authoritative and panoramic critical survey of the field.
The volume is divided into three parts. The first part examines the classical tradition. Included here are
critical discussions of Comte, Spencer, Marx, Durkheim, Weber, Simmel, Mead, Freud, Mannheim and
classical feminist thought. This part conveys the classical tradition as a living resource in social theory,
it demonstrates not only the critical significance of classical writings, but their continuing relevance.
The second part moves on to examine the terrain of contemporary social theory. The contributions
discuss the significance and strengths and weaknesses of structural functionalism, recent Marxian
theory, critical theory, symbolic interactionism, phenomenology, ethnomethodology, exchange theory,
rational choice, contemporary feminism, multiculturalism, postmodernism, the thought of Foucault
and Habermas, and figurational sociology. The reader gains a comprehensive and informed picture
of the key issues and central figures of the day.
The final part ranges over the key debates in current social theory. Questions relating to positivism,
metatheorizing, cultural studies, consumption, sexualities, the body, globalism, nationalism, socialism,
knowledge societies, ethics and morality, as well as postsocial relations are fully discussed. The
dilemmas and promise of contemporary social theory are revealed with pinpoint accuracy.
This is a benchmark volume for understanding the development, achievement and prospects for social
theory. It will be required reading for scholars and students in sociology, social philosophy and cultural
studies.
